His Majesty speaks of close, wide ranging cooperative relations between Brunei and Indonesia

 

His Majesty Sultan Haji Hassanal Bolkiah Mu’izzaddin Waddaulah, the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am in a titah has been speaking of the close, wide ranging cooperative relations between Brunei Darussalam and the Republic of Indonesia.

His Majesty was speaking at a state banquet in honour of the visiting President of Indonesia, His Excellency Dato Laila Utama Doctor Haji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ono and wife, Datin Hajah Ani Bambang Yudhoyono.

His Majesty said these ties went beyond the normal relations as they work closely in regional and international forums and share the same religious belief, culture and language. These are strong bases which can identify and further enhanced existing cooperation in various fields. According to His Majesty, trade relations between both countries are progressing smoothly, and the Monarch is confident that both nations have bright opportunities and future to further enhanced the cooperation to be even more beneficial.

 
 

In this regard, His Majesty welcome offers by the Chambers of Commerce of both countries in continuing to enhance relations which will help create new trade and investment opportunities. In the field of education, cooperation between the two countries is not only at the technical and vocational levels, but has been broaden to higher studies.

Presently, there are a number of lecturers from Indonesia serving with the Universiti Brunei Darussalam and several other higher learning institutions. His Majesty is happy to note that Indonesian students are interested in furthering their studies at the UBD and that there are those who have attained excellent success. His Majesty is confident that the cooperation in education will bring many benefits.

Likewise, His Majesty also believes cooperation in the field of defence contributes much to the peace and stability of this region. Military personnel of both countries’ are active in holding joint exercises, with the aim of sharing experiences and skills. In His Majesty’s view, the close relation such as this needs to be continued.

His Majesty the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am expressed confidence that under the President’s leadership, Indonesia will achieve its aspirations in economic and social reforms. The Monarch also expressed his appreciation on the contribution of some thirty six thousand Indonesians working in Brunei Darussalam.

Turning to Aceh, His Majesty said the tsunami and earthquake which hit the province are still fresh in minds. Brunei Darussalam said His Majesty will also continue to give support and cooperation throughout its involvement in the Aceh monitoring mission to ensure the smooth running of the peace process.

The President of the Republic of Indonesia in his reply expressed his deep appreciation of the mutual relations which have grown steadily, especially pertaining to the assistance rendered by Brunei Darussalam to Aceh. His Excellency went on to say that relations between both countries have widened in various fields. These include in the areas of education, defence and trade

His Majesty consents to bestow State Decoration to Indonesian President

 
 

Monday, His Majesty the Sultan and Yang D-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am, Her Majesty the Raja Isteri and Yang Teramat Mulia Azrinaz Mazhar consented to receive in audience the Indonesian President and wife at the Istana Nurul Iman. The Indonesian leader and his wife were greeted at the Brunei International Airport by His Royal Highness Prince Haji Al-Muthadee Billah, the Crown Prince and Senior Minister at the Prime Minister’s Office and Her Royal Highness Princess Hajah Masna.

Thousands of flag waving school children lined the routes leading to the Istana. His Excellency Doctor Haji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ono and Ibu Hajah Ani Bambang Yudhoyono were welcomed at the Palace by His Majesty the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am; Her Majesty the Raja Isteri and Yang Teramat Mulia Azrinaz Mazhar. His Majesty and His Excellency then proceeded to the royal dais to receive the royal salute. The national anthems of both countries were played, followed by a 21-gun salute. His Majesty and His Excellency also inspected the guard of honour mounted by personnel of the Royal Brunei Armed Forces.

 
 


From the royal dais, His Excellency and wife were introduced to members of the royal household, Yang Amat Mulia Pengiran-Pengiran Cheteria, Members of the Legislative Council, Cabinet Ministers, Deputy Ministers and Foreign Diplomats. The Indonesian leader in turn introduced members of his official delegation to Their Majesties and Yang Teramat Mulia Azrinaz Mazhar. His Majesty the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am; His Excellency Doctor Haji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ono; Her Majesty the Raja Isteri; Yang Teramat Mulia Azrinaz Mazhar and Ibu Hajah Ani Bambang Yudhoyono subsequently proceeded to Balai Penghadapan for an audience ceremony.


Also present were His Royal Highness Prince Haji Al-Muhtadee Billah, the Crown Prince; His Royal Highness Prince Mohamed Bolkiah; His Royal Highness Prince Abdul Malik; Her Royal Highness Princess Hajah Masna and Her Royal Highness Princess Hajah Amal Umi Kalthum Al-Islam.

During the audience, His Majesty the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am consented to bestow the State Decoration of Brunei Darussalam, the Most Esteemed Family Order Laila Utama or Darjah Kerabat Laila Utama Yang Amat Dihormati, DK, which carries the title Dato Laila Utama upon His Excellency Doctor Haji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ono.

 

To bless the occasion, doa selamat was read by the State Mufti, Pehin Dato Paduka Seri Setia Ustaz Haji Abdul Aziz. From the Balai Penghadapan, His Majesty and His Excellency proceeded to hold a four-eye meeting and discussed bilateral relations and regional issues of common interest. Brunei Darussalam and the Republic of Indonesia established diplomatic relations on 1st January 1984.

Lowering of National Flag marks end of flag-hoisting period

 

The official flag-flying period in conjunction with Brunei Darussalam’s 22nd National Day Anniversary came to an end Monday with the lowering of the giant sized National Flag at the open area of the Sultan Haji Hassanal Bolkiah Foundation.

The flag was lowered down to the tune of the National Anthem played by personnel of the Royal Brunei Navy. The flag was handed over to the Permanent Secretary at the Ministry of Culture, Youth and Sports, Awang Haji Jemat bin Haji Ampal, who’s the Chairman of the Flag Hoisting Working Committee.

 

Brunei River Cruise launches

 

The Deputy Minister of Industry and Primary Resources urged stakeholders in the private sector, to be innovative and to create new and fun tourism products to support the country’s tourism industry. Dato Paduka Haji Hamdillah, Chairman of the Brunei Tourism Board made the call Monday at the launching of the Brunei River Cruise.

The Deputy Minister also announced that the Brunei Tourism Board have compiled a Brunei Tourism 5 year plan. He said one of the initiatives is the launching of Tourism Excellence Award. The Brunei River Cruise is a tour product complementing the existing experience of the Water Village. The tour is designed and run by AA Dolphin Dive Trading, a local tour operator. The launching ceremony took place in Bandar Seri Begawan.
